From remote eco-lodges to earth-friendly programs at mega green hotel chains, sustainability is a hot topic in the tourism industry. Green travel on-the-go, environmentally-friendly lodging, tours and attractions are quickly multiplying. More than ever, now is the time to partake in eco-conscious travel.
